Given: the function defined by f(x)=3x^2-4 Which statement is true? 1. f(0) = 0 2. f(-2) = f(2) 3. f(5)+ f(2) = f(7) 4. f(5) x f
sergeinik [125]
f(x)=3x^2-4 \\ \Downarrow \\ f(0)=3 \times 0^2-4=0-4=-4 \\ -4 \not= 0 \\ f(0) \not= 0 \\
\hbox{statement 1 is false} \\ \\
f(-2)=3 \times (-2)^2-4 =3 \times 4-4=12-4=8 \\
f(2)=3 \times 2^2-4=3 \times 4-4=12-4=8 \\ 8=8
\\ f(-2)=f(2) \\
\hbox{statement 2 is true}

f(5)=3 \times 5^2-4=3 \times 25-4=75-4=71 \\ f(2)=8 \\
f(7)=3 \times 7^2-4=3 \times 49-4=147-4=143 \\
71+8 \not= 143 \\
f(5)+f(2) \not= f(7) \\ \hbox{statement 3 is false} \\ \\
f(5)=71 \\ f(2)=8 \\ f(10)=3 \times 10^2-4=3 \times 100-4=300-4=296 \\
71 \times 8 \not= 296 \\
f(5) \times f(2) \not= f(10) \\
\hbox{statement 4 is false}

Stamement 2. f(-2)=f(2) is true.

The graph below represents a population
Nataliya [291]

Answer:

Average rate of  change for the function for the interval (6, 12] is 500 people per year.

Option A is correct.

Step-by-step explanation:

We need to find the average rate of  change for the function for the interval

(6, 12]

The formula used to calculate Average rate of change is:

Average \ rate \ of \ change=\frac{f(b)-f(a)}{b-a}

We are given a=6 and b=12

Looking at the graph we can see that when x=6 y= 3000 so, f(a)=3000

and when x=12, y=6000 so, f(b)=6000

Putting values in formula and finding Average rate of change:

Average \ rate \ of \ change=\frac{f(b)-f(a)}{b-a}\\Average \ rate \ of \ change=\frac{6000-3000}{12-6}\\Average \ rate \ of \ change=\frac{3000}{6}\\Average \ rate \ of \ change=500

So, average rate of  change for the function for the interval (6, 12] is 500 people per year.

Option A is correct.
